Solid Everyday Pan, Looks Good, Fair Value for Money
This pan lands right in the “decent, reliable, does what I need” category for me.First impression was good. It has a nice weight to it without feeling flimsy, and it doesn’t feel like a brick either. The stainless steel looks clean and polished, and the clear glass lid actually matches the rest of my cookware really well, which I appreciate that. It looks good sitting on the stove.It heats evenly and does a good job for everyday cooking. I’ve used it for sautéing, sauces, and one-pan meals, and it handles all of that just fine. The deeper sides are especially useful for anything that splashes or simmers. The hybrid surface works best when you take a second to manage your heat. If you rush it or crank things too high, food can stick a bit, but once you get the feel for it, it behaves well.The handle stays comfortable, and the lid fits nicely, though it does fog up while cooking.Overall, this feels like a fair value for money pan. It looks good, feels well made, and fits in easily with other stainless cookware. It’s not a standout “wow” pan, but it’s solid, versatile, and does the job without frustration.If you want a good-looking, everyday sauté pan that works across all cooktops and doesn’t feel cheap, this one makes sense.

Frying Pan that is Safe!
This is a fantastic frying pan! This Sunhouse pan is 4.2 quarts and extra deep. I love that stuff stays in the pan instead of easy sloshing out of the pan.It is made of 18/8 stainless steel and it is dishwasher safe so it is easy to use, durable and easy to care for.It has a PFOA free non toxic surface and my favorite part is it has the hybrid non stick technology where recessed metal hexagons are set into the surface of the pan. This helps to conduct heat, alliws me to safely use my non toxic stainless steel utencils and prevents the non stick interior from flaking out in 6 months! It makes this a very durable pan! Oh, and it keeps butter in place too instead of seeping to one side!The handles are stay cool and comfirtable and strong. The glass lid fits snugly in the pan , has a great handle and is made of tempered see through glass so you can see what you are cooking.I love that I can use this on any type of normal cooking surface! ,I can bring it with me to our rentals!I tried cooking scrambled eggs from my chickens. No sticking, no need to add oil and perfectly cooked eggs!A great value and I love it!
